About the Role

The Program Aide Medication Aide (PAM) provides hands-on personal care assistance and supports safe medication administration to older adults and/or residents with disabilities in a nonprofit senior/supportive housing setting. PAMs will also assist residents with daily living including eating/dining, escorting to appointments, and helping residents participate in recreational activities.

Responsibilities

  • Administer or assist with self-administration of routine medications as permitted by state regulations and organizational policy.
  • Follow the 'rights' of medication administration and infection control practices.
  • Observe and report changes in resident condition.
  • Respond to urgent situations per protocol and escalate to the Medication Coordinator as appropriate.
  • Assist with eating/feeding as needed, following diet orders and safety guidelines.
  • Escort residents to doctors and other appointments.
  • Visit residents who are hospitalized.
  • Assist residents in participating in recreational activities.
  • Complete service notes, shift logs, incident reports, and care documentation accurately and on time.

Requirements

  • Demonstrated ability to provide respectful, hands-on personal care and to support medication processes safely.
  • Ability to recognize and promptly report adverse reactions, changes in condition, or medication discrepancies.
  • Strong communication skills, sound judgment, and ability to stay calm in urgent situations.
  • Basic computer/mobile technology skills for documentation and timekeeping.
  • Ability to follow written care plans and verbal instructions accurately.
  • Proficient English communication skills (verbal and written) sufficient for care documentation.
  • Must be able to assist with transfers and mobility support.
  • Ability to lift/push/pull per job needs (often up to 35–50lbs. with proper techniques/equipment).

About the Company

  • The West Side Federation for Senior and Supportive Housing, Inc. (WSFSSH) is a community‐based organization whose mission is to provide safe, affordable housing with supportive services within a residential setting which enhances the independence and dignity of each person.
  • WSFSSH develops, manages, and provides housing for low‐income older persons, many of whom live with mental illness and/or have experienced homelessness.
